Background
Shoe Ink is a children's production company founded in September 2019 by Jorge Cham.
(September 7, 2020- )
Logo: Next to the Pipeline Studios logo, we see a purple shoe print that is painted as a splat with the words "SHOE Ink" next to it. It is also superimposed on the credits of the show.
Variants:
- On the Elinor Wonders Why website at pbskids.org, the logo was white.
- Non-PBS Kids prints, such as those on Knowledge Kids in Canada, have the logo stay on longer until the screen fades out.
Technique: None.
Music/Sounds: The end theme of the show.
Availability: Seen on Elinor Wonders Why, its movie "A Wonderful Journey" and its short-form series That's So Interesting, and will also be seen on the upcoming series Work It Out Wombats and Mashopolis.
